What Is Copyright Piracy?

Copyright piracy involves the illegal copying, sharing, or selling of protected works without authorization from the copyright owner. This includes infringing activities such as downloading copyrighted software without a license, streaming movie files from unlicensed sites, or sharing copyrighted music without permission. Unlike fair use—where limited use of protected material is legally allowed—pirated distribution violates the exclusive rights granted to creators under copyright law.

Legal Framework and International Protections

Copyright piracy is addressed through national laws and international treaties. Key legal instruments include:

  • The Copyright Act of 1976 (USA): Establishes binational protections for original works.
  • The Berne Convention: An international agreement ensuring cross-border copyright enforcement among 179 member countries.
  • The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A): Strengthens legal tools against digital piracy by combating online infringement and establishing reporting mechanisms.

Violations of copyright law can result in significant penalties, including substantial fines, criminal prosecution for commercial piracy, and injunctions preventing distribution.

Ethical and Social Consequences

Beyond legal ramifications, copyright piracy raises serious ethical concerns. It devalues the creative effort and investment behind original works, discouraging artists, developers, and writers who rely on revenue to sustain their livelihoods. Communities and industries depend on creators’ ability to profit from their innovations, making piracy not only a legal issue but a moral one.

Moreover, widespread piracy normalizes illegal behavior, eroding respect for intellectual property rights. This cultural shift fosters an environment where unlawful sharing is perceived as acceptable, further endangering creative ecosystems.

Economic Impact of Copyright Piracy

The economic damage caused by copyright piracy is vast. Industry estimates consistently show billions of dollars in annual losses across music, film, software, and publishing sectors. Independent creators and small businesses are particularly vulnerable, often unable to absorb losses from unauthorized distribution.

According to reports from the Motion Picture Association (MPA) and the International Federation of the Phonographic Industry (IFPI), global piracy costs the economy tens of billions annually—costs that ripple through jobs, tax revenues, and innovation incentives.

Combating Copyright Piracy: Prevention and Solutions

Effectively addressing copyright piracy demands a multifaceted approach:

  • Education and Awareness: Informing users about legal risks and ethical responsibilities helps reduce accidental infringement.
  • Legal Enforcement: Governments and rights holders employ monitoring, takedowns, and litigation to target illegal platforms and distributors.
  • Accessible Alternatives: Legitimate streaming services, affordable licensing models, and subscription platforms provide legal, cost-effective options to reduce demand for pirated content.
  • Technological Tools: Digital rights management (DRM), watermarking, and content-authentication systems deter unauthorized use and strengthen copyright protection.
